A key insight from recent research is the importance of sleep and stress management in weight management. As people juggle busy schedules in modern life, the link between inadequate sleep, increased stress, and weight gain has been reinforced. In 2026, programs that integrate restorative practices, such as mindfulness and yoga, into weight management plans are common. More weight loss journeys than ever emphasize the need for adequate sleep hygiene and stress-relief practices, recognizing that mental health is intricately connected to physical health.
In addition, society is increasingly acknowledging the role of gut health in weight management. As we learn more about the gut microbiome’s influence on metabolism, the focus has shifted toward incorporating prebiotic and probiotic-rich foods into diets. This trend, supported by scientific studies, shows promise in promoting a balanced gut flora, aiding in digestion, and supporting weight loss efforts.
